local XCODE_SELECT=$(xcode-select -p)
if [[ "x$XCODE_SELECT" != "x$XCODE_DEVELOPER_ROOT" ]]; then
if ! test -z $PROVISION_XCODE; then
log "Executing 'sudo xcode-select -s $XCODE_DEVELOPER_ROOT'"
sudo xcode-select -s $XCODE_DEVELOPER_ROOT
else
fail "'xcode-select -p' does not point to $XCODE_DEVELOPER_ROOT, it points to $XCODE_SELECT. Execute 'sudo xcode-select -s $XCODE_DEVELOPER_ROOT' to fix."
fi
fi

ok "Found Xcode $XCODE_ACTUAL_VERSION in $XCODE_ROOT"
}
